Understanding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ters are motorized vehicles designed to assist people with mobility problems. They are available in different types, each customized to specific requirements and environments. The most common types include:

  1. 3-Wheel Scooters: Known for their dexterity and maneuverability, these scooters are ideal for indoor usage and narrow areas. They are also light-weight and much easier to transport.
  2. 4-Wheel Scooters: Offering greater stability and a smoother trip, 4-wheel scooters are appropriate for both indoor and outdoor usage. They are especially useful for users who need a more robust and steady platform.
  3. Travel Scooters: Designed for portability, travel scooters can be easily dismantled and transported in a cars and truck or on public transportation. They are perfect for users who travel often.
  4. Heavy-Duty Scooters: Built to support users with higher weight capabilities, these scooters are tough and resilient. They are ideal for people who require a more robust and effective vehicle.

Key Features to Consider

When selecting a mobility scooter, numerous crucial functions should be assessed to ensure the very best suitable for the user's requirements:

  1. Battery Life and Range: The battery life and range of a scooter are essential, especially for users who prepare to utilize it for extended periods or for outdoor activities. Try to find scooters with lasting batteries and a range that meets your day-to-day requirements.
  2.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support the user's weight easily. Heavy-duty scooters are created for users over 300 pounds, while basic scooters typically have a weight capacity of 250-300 pounds.
  3. Speed and Performance: The speed of the scooter need to be appropriate for the user's environment. For indoor use, a slower speed is more suitable, while outside usage may require a higher speed.
  4. Seating and Comfort: Comfort is paramount. Try to find scooters with adjustable seats, backrests, and armrests to ensure a comfy and helpful ride. Some scooters also provide extra functions like back support and headrests.
  5. Mobility and Storage: Consider the size and weight of the scooter, especially if you need to transport it often. Travel scooters are developed for simple disassembly and storage.
  6. Security Features: Safety needs to never be jeopardized. Try to find scooters with features like anti-tip wheels, headlights, taillights, and seat belts. Some models likewise provide innovative safety features like automatic braking systems.
  7. Maintenance and Warranty: Choose a scooter from a respectable producer with an excellent track record for customer support and assistance. A detailed guarantee and simple access to replacement parts are important.

Frequently asked questions

Q: How do I pick the ideal size mobility scooter?A: Consider your height, weight, and the environments where you will be using the scooter. Measure the space where the scooter will be stored and guarantee it fits easily. Test various designs to discover the one that offers the very best fit and comfort.

Q: What is the typical cost of a mobility scooter?A: Mobility scooters can vary from ₤ 500 to over ₤ 3,000, depending on the design and functions. Travel and sturdy scooters tend to be more costly, while basic designs are more budget-friendly.

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?A: Some insurance coverage plans, including Medicare, may cover the cost of a mobility scooter if it is deemed medically required. Inspect with your insurance coverage supplier for specific coverage details and requirements.

Q: How do I maintain my mobility scooter?A: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the scooter remains in excellent working condition. This consists of checking the battery, tire pressure, and brakes regularly. Describe the producer's manual for particular upkeep standards.

Q: Can I use a mobility scooter on mass transit?A: Many public transport systems, consisting of buses and trains, are equipped to accommodate mobility scooters. Nevertheless, it is best to examine the particular guidelines and requirements of the transportation service in your location.
